Management Meeting Minutes — Project Saltmere Delay

Prepared for the board. Chair: R. Hollis.

1. Saltmere internal platform slipped a further quarter; integration testing remains the bottleneck.
2. Vendor Greywick Labs missed two deliverables; penalties under review.
3. Headcount reallocation from the Pell initiative approved.
4. Revised go-live targeted for early next fiscal year.

The confidential implications for our broader business plans are recorded below.

management briefing: Only 33 of the 205 pilot accounts renewed Kasath, so a churn review is set for October 17. Weniusek Logistics is in early talks to buy Holethax Freight for about $345.6 million.

Heads up: if the Lintrock baseline file in the Quarrow repo drifts from main, CI fails with a "stale baseline" error even when the code is fine. Quick fix is to regenerate the baseline on a clean checkout and re-push. If a customer build is blocked, confirm the failing run matches the token below before escalating.

build token for yadug-yagag: htk21_c863c33eb8b82c0c9c152

## Gallerio Guide v1.8

- Fixed audio stalling when switching exhibits mid-track.
- Offline packs now pre-fetch next-room narration.
- Removed legacy beacon fallback; all positioning via room codes.
- Bumped min OS target; see migration notes.

For context on the beacon removal, contact the maintainer listed below.

signatory, yahog-badug: Quenix Ulaael

14:22 UTC — Pushline's fan-out workers at Verdane Systems began queuing faster than downstream delivery could drain. Backpressure signals were emitted but the throttle controller ignored them due to a stale config flag. On-call engineer Mirta Solvang confirmed no payloads were dropped or exposed; all messages remained encrypted at rest in the retry buffer. The trace token for the affected batch is recorded below.

pipeline stamp: htk21_cc68b8e00e3cb5ca75ae8